Fresh Witch Flounder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ption

This key economic indicator for the Wild Fisheries sector has been recently updated.

  1. Denmark Fresh Witch Flounder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ption grew 0.7% in 2019, compared to a year earlier.
  2. Since 2014 Spain Fresh Witch Flounder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ption jumped by 30.5% year on year to €1,675,678.96.
  3. In 2019 Denmark was number 1 in Fresh Witch Flounder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ption.
  4. In 2019 Spain was ranked number 2 in Fresh Witch Flounder Production in Capture Fisheries for Human Consumption with €1,675,678.96, moving from 12 in 2018.
